Runbook: account recovery — read-replica lag alarm. When the Quillbrook lag alarm fires above 90 seconds, recovery lookups on the Tindervale replica may return stale account states. Pause the recovery queue, fail reads over to the primary, and note the switch in the sync log for Friday's review. Lag usually clears within ten minutes; if not, page the data-tier rotation. To authorize the failover in the Marrowgate console, an operator must enter the standing recovery passphrase, which is:

vault phrase of fahif-kafog = istdor-caseth-holox-holir-fraox-noviel

Handover — profile sharding (for support)

Hey folks, quick note before I'm out: the Dornby user-profile store is now sharded four ways by account hash. Lookups are unchanged from your side; only bulk exports behave differently. Escalate anything about cross-shard queries to the Fawcett team. The shard router currently runs with these settings.

service settings:
ralael:
  pin: 7453
  tenant: zorath
  seal: seal_087806e4
  metrics_host: metrics.ralael.paliqworks.example
  standby_team: fraath
  escalation: praok-istiel
  nonce: 10e083

Subject: InvoiceForge cut-over complete

Team — the cut-over from the legacy Paperhawk renderer to InvoiceForge finished last night. All tenants now render PDFs on the new stack. Rollback window closes Friday. Two cosmetic font issues logged, neither blocking. Legacy queue drains by end of week, then we decommission. For the release record, the production service is running with the configuration below.

settings of fahag-haduf:
[ulaox]
port = 8443
region = south-2
host = ulaox.lumiccorp.internal
timeout_ms = 500
retries = 8

# Service Accounts: String Extraction

The `extract-i18n` script pulls translatable strings from all Bramblewick repos and pushes them to the Glossa service. It runs under the `i18n-extractor` service account. Do not run it under your personal account; Glossa rate-limits individual users aggressively. The account has write access to the staging catalog only. Set the token in your shell before invoking the script. The current staging token is below.

API key for kahap-kafog: zpat15_6qzxZ7YR8aDwjmp